In India, the CA prefix before a name denotes "Chartered Accountant"
The Chartered Accountants are entrusted with substantial responsibility under various legislation such as compulsory audit of the all companies, banks, stock brokers, big income-tax assesses, large bank borrower, etc. This shows the confidence and trust reposed by the Government and society in the profession. A Chartered accountant is one who is specialized in accounting, auditing and taxation. He also serves as a management and corporate caretaker. In recent times, accountancy has become popular as a profession. The services of a CA are required in money matters even in a small business. Moreover according to the Company Act only CA's in professional practice are allowed to be appointed as auditors of companies in India. A chartered accountant is a person who is accepted as a member of the Institute of Chartered Accountants of India (ICAI) after having passed the Final examination of the Chartered accountancy course conducted by the institute. As of 1 April 2019, the Institute has 2,91,698 members out of which 1,92,857 are associates and 98,841 are fellows. The B.N. Chaturvedi family is credited to be the only family in India to be Chartered Accountants in five generations.
